Hello Donna

I had the same problem on my V8 absolute.  I tried to fix the lid back on but was deterred in case any of the plastic snapped.  I contacted Dyson and as my machine is under guarantee, they are sending me a new bin.  In the meantime, as i had nothing to lose in trying to force the bin lid on, I did so and it worked.  I used the same principle as the guy in the DC07 Video above.  As you have arthritic fingers, I would get a friend/neighbour to help you to squeeze the lid back on (on the basis that you won't be angry if the plastic breaks - like me, you have nothing to lose at this stage, as you will be receiving a new bin).  I hope it works.  All the best
